Transaction

4e1b3892f2c600108f1d83a39c2bd2109616d8a3cb6da06fd895c2bf19eb1971
269,957 confirmations
Timestamp
1612505494
Block669,183
Fee28,459 sats
Fee rate150.6 sats/vB
view on mempool.space

Inputs & Outputs